MULTIDISCIPLINARY DESIGN AND FLIGHT TESTING OF A REMOTE GAS/PARTICLE AIRBORNE SENSOR SYSTEM

L. F. Gonzalez, M. P. Gerardo Castro*, F. Tamagnone Cosmelli**
QUT, Australia; *ACFR, Australia; **Politecnico di Torino, Italy

Keywords: remote particle / gas concentration, airborne sensing, UAS, real time

The main objective of this paper is to describe the development of a remote sensing airborne air sampling system for Unmanned Aerial Systems (UAS) and provide the capability for the detection of particle and gas concentrations in real time over remote locations.
